In this panel you fill the selected checklist. Those values set up as mandatory must be completed before the service job is closed. You can save the checklist with incomplete mandatory criteria but cannot close the service job without completing them. Note: If you unassign the incomplete checklist from this service job, you still will not be able to close the job. You will need to reassign the checklist and complete it before closing the job.

Selection fields
- Item
- Displays the service item id and its description for which the checklist needs to be filled.
- Serial number
- Displays the serial number of the selected service item for which the checklists needs to be filled.
- Checklist
- Displays the selected checklist ID followed by its description.
- Criterion value description
- This column lists following:
- The description of the checklist criteria which is highlighted and serves as sub-heading for the checkpoints.
- The checkpoints belonging to the above checklist criteria for this checklist.
- Reported checkbox
- If the value type for the value was defined to display a checkbox during checklist reporting, this column will display a checkbox for those applicable. Check off those values that have met the minimum/maximum levels. If any values that were flagged as mandatory are not met or you do not place a check mark in the box, you will not be able to close the service job.
- Reported value
- If the value type for the value was defined to enter an alpha or numeric value during checklist reporting, this column will display the input areas in which you can enter the result. If any values that were flagged as mandatory are not met (i.e. do not fall between the minimum or maximum values) or you do not enter the result, you will not be able to close the service job.
- Text
- Indicates if any additional text related to the corresponding value is available. If set to YES, it can be viewed by selecting the Text option.
